A waterfall called Alto espejo, in Santa Cruz, Bolivia, a hiden place to visit, not too popular betw

A waterfall called Alto espejo, in Santa Cruz, Bolivia, a hiden place to visit, not too popular between foreigners, you even can put your tent in there, beautiful place.

Most Popular Searches On Stock Footage